Big Fish are Biting off Tamarindo Beach Print E-mail
Friday, 28 September 2007

Early August, we hired a local Tamarindo fisherman to take us out and fish the local waters in preperation for operating a sport fishing operation from the Tamarindo resort. We had a fantastically successful day with many instances of boiling waters around our boat. After pulling in several Mackeral and White Fin Tuna, we headed further out in search of Marlin and Dorado.

At fourteen miles offshore, which is quite close, we found many varities of big fish jumping.  This area is unspolied and never fished, yet offers the same high quality sport fishing  that is a $500 million dollar industry in Costa Rica, 90 miles south. We chased the billfish for several hours but we were poorly equipped to land one.
